What Is RndCoin KR?
RndCoin KR is a blockchain-based crypto platform that originated in Incheon, South Korea, around 2019. At its core, RndCoin KR is not built solely around price trading or hype. Instead, it presents itself as a “blockchain total service”, combining a digital token with learning resources, market information, and crypto-related tools.
The “KR” in its name highlights its strong focus on South Korea, a country known for rapid technology adoption and an active crypto community. RndCoin KR was designed to meet the needs of local users by offering content, services, and communication tailored specifically for them, rather than applying a global one-size-fits-all approach.
This user-centric structure sets RndCoin KR apart. Instead of launching a coin first and explaining it later, the platform emphasizes understanding and education, helping users make sense of the crypto space before diving deeper.

Understanding the Technology Behind RndCoin KR
Technology plays a critical role in determining whether a cryptocurrency is practical or merely theoretical. RndCoin KR is built on modern blockchain infrastructure and is reported to use a hybrid consensus model, combining Proof of Stake (PoS) with Delegated Proof of Stake (DPoS).
This approach offers several advantages for users. It is significantly more energy-efficient than traditional Proof of Work systems and is designed to process transactions much faster. High transaction speed and low fees are essential for real-world usage, especially for everyday payments or digital services.
Another important feature is smart contract support, which allows developers to build decentralized applications on the RndCoin network. This opens the door to use cases beyond payments, including financial tools, digital services, and entertainment platforms.
Overall, the technology behind RndCoin KR is geared toward usability, speed, and scalability, three factors that matter most to regular users.

How RndCoin KR Compares to Other Cryptocurrencies
When comparing RndCoin KR with major cryptocurrencies, it is important to understand that it is not trying to compete on the same global scale as Bitcoin or Ethereum. Instead, its value lies in how differently it positions itself.
Bitcoin is widely viewed as a long-term store of value rather than a tool for everyday transactions. While it offers strong security and global recognition, its slower transaction speeds and higher energy consumption make it less practical for routine payments. RndCoin KR, on the other hand, focuses on speed, efficiency, and lower transaction costs, which makes it more suitable for daily digital use within a local market.
Ethereum is best known for its powerful smart contract ecosystem and massive global developer community. It supports decentralized finance, NFTs, and thousands of applications. RndCoin KR also supports smart contracts, but its ecosystem is much smaller and more localized. The difference lies in intention: Ethereum aims to serve developers and users worldwide, while RndCoin KR prioritizes accessibility and usability for South Korean users specifically.
What truly sets RndCoin KR apart is its regional strategy. Global cryptocurrencies often adopt a universal approach, offering the same experience regardless of location. RndCoin KR takes the opposite route by tailoring its platform to local language, user behavior, and regulatory expectations. This localized focus makes it easier for Korean users to relate to the platform and trust it as an entry point into digital finance.
That said, smaller regional projects often come with higher risk. Compared to established cryptocurrencies, RndCoin KR may face challenges such as lower liquidity, limited exchange availability, and stronger competition from well-funded global platforms. However, these same factors can also create growth potential if adoption increases and the ecosystem expands.
In simple terms, Bitcoin excels as digital value storage, Ethereum leads in global decentralized applications, and RndCoin KR aims to become a practical, education-driven crypto ecosystem built specifically for the South Korean market. Each serves a different purpose, and understanding these differences helps users choose what aligns best with their goals.
